Frequently Asked Questions

What is the population and demographic makeup of Hustler?

The total population of Hustler is approximately 164. The largest age group is 35-64 year olds. This demographic data is sourced from the U.S. Census Bureau.

Is Hustler walkable and transit-friendly?

Based on local geographic data, Hustler has an amenity and walkability score of 45/100 and a transit score of 85/100. This indicates moderate access to local amenities and transportation.

Do more people rent or own homes in Hustler?

The housing market in Hustler is predominantly driven by homeowners, with 84% of housing units being owner-occupied and 16% being renter-occupied.
